Battle of Batmans Jun. 27, 2008
Source: Black20   by: Dave Davis

Christian Bale's revamped Batman has been getting plenty of attention as THE DARK KNIGHT prepares to swoop into theaters. But has anyone considered how the Batmans who have come before might feel about being lost in the new Bruce Wayne's shadow?

Someone has, actually. And done a fine job of it (without having to deal with the inordinate actor salaries and production costs). See for yourself.

BattleBats

Extra Tidbit: One notable omission from those Bat-Brawlers is perhaps the greatest hero ever to wear the cowl... Adam West.
